Output 251f46c93cab31552e09e39d2f8c8ffb780b6c5d2fd323c4cf4e97193bdda53a:0

value
1635863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a888ca1eb0cf9d9b344d6d3fe30ce51d17a55a OP_EQUAL
address
39xNdn9sKLgYwry6zWWcoDJG58Figtv82R
transaction
251f46c93cab31552e09e39d2f8c8ffb780b6c5d2fd323c4cf4e97193bdda53a
spent
true